Output d1157896d88216b08887a36459342cb37bde00dbd52871edcf358d5b5705fc61:0

value
3807325
script pubkey
OP_0 OP_PUSHBYTES_20 dd64b5b84acb7b26264a6f2552f27667d2e41294
address
bc1qm4jttwz2edajvfj2duj49unkvlfwgy55vaf8ln
transaction
d1157896d88216b08887a36459342cb37bde00dbd52871edcf358d5b5705fc61
confirmations
91479
spent
true